VECTOR: Velocity-Enhanced GRU Neural Network for Real-Time 3D UAV Trajectory Prediction

被引:1
|
作者
Nacar, Omer [1 ]
Abdelkader, Mohamed [1 ]
Ghouti, Lahouari [1 ]
Gabr, Kahled [1 ]
Al-Batati, Abdulrahman [1 ]
Koubaa, Anis [1 ]
机构
[1] Prince Sultan Univ, Robot & Internet Things Lab, Riyadh 12435, Saudi Arabia
关键词
unmanned aerial vehicles (UAV); 3D trajectory prediction; sequence-based neural networks; gated recurrent units (GRUs); transformers; short long term memory (LSTM); state cell;
D O I
10.3390/drones9010008
中图分类号
TP7 [遥感技术];
学科分类号
081102 ; 0816 ; 081602 ; 083002 ; 1404 ;
摘要
This paper addresses the challenge of predicting 3D trajectories for Unmanned Aerial Vehicles (UAVs) in real-time, a critical task for applications like aerial surveillance and defense. Current prediction models primarily leverage only position data, which may not provide the most accurate forecasts for UAV movements and usually fail outside the position domain used in the training phase. Our research identifies a gap in utilizing velocity estimates and first-order dynamics to better capture the dynamics and enhance prediction accuracy and generalizability in any position domain. To bridge this gap, we introduce a trajectory prediction scheme using sequence-based neural networks with Gated Recurrent Units (GRUs) to forecast future velocity and positions based on historical velocity estimates instead of position measurements. This approach is designed to improve the predictive capabilities over traditional methods that rely solely on recurrent neural networks (RNNs) or transformers, which can struggle with scalability in this context. Our methodology employs both synthetic and real-world 3D UAV trajectory data, incorporating diverse patterns of agility, curvature, and speed. Synthetic data are generated using the Gazebo robotics simulator and PX4 Autopilot, while real-world data are sourced from the UZH-FPV and Mid-Air drone racing datasets. We train the GRU-based models on drone 3D position and velocity samples to capture the dynamics of UAV movements effectively. Quantitatively, the proposed GRU-based prediction algorithm demonstrates superior performance, achieving a mean square error (MSE) ranging from 2x10-8 to 2x10-7. This performance outstrips existing state-of-the-art RNN models. Overall, our findings confirm the effectiveness of incorporating velocity data in improving the accuracy of UAV trajectory predictions across both synthetic and real-world scenarios, in and out of position data distributions. Finally, we open-source our 5000 trajectories dataset and a ROS2 package to facilitate the integration with existing ROS-based UAV systems.
引用
收藏
页数:29
相关论文
共 50 条
  • [1] Real-time Short-Term Trajectory Prediction Based on GRU Neural Network
    Han, Ping
    Wang, Wenqing
    Shi, Qingyan
    Yang, Jun
    2019 IEEE/AIAA 38TH DIGITAL AVIONICS SYSTEMS CONFERENCE (DASC), 2019,
  • [2] Real-time prediction of shield moving trajectory during tunnelling using GRU deep neural network
    Zhang, Nan
    Zhang, Ning
    Zheng, Qian
    Xu, Ye-Shuang
    ACTA GEOTECHNICA, 2022, 17 (04) : 1167 - 1182
  • [3] Real-time prediction of shield moving trajectory during tunnelling using GRU deep neural network
    Nan Zhang
    Ning Zhang
    Qian Zheng
    Ye-Shuang Xu
    Acta Geotechnica, 2022, 17 : 1167 - 1182
  • [4] Real-Time Video Saliency Prediction Via 3D Residual Convolutional Neural Network
    Sun, Zhenhao
    Wang, Xu
    Zhang, Qiudan
    Jiang, Jianmin
    IEEE ACCESS, 2019, 7 : 147743 - 147754
  • [5] 3D Trajectory Planning for Real-Time Image Acquisition in UAV-Assisted VR
    Tang, Xiao-Wei
    Huang, Yi
    Shi, Yunmei
    Huang, Xin-Lin
    Shi, Qingjiang
    IEEE TRANSACTIONS ON WIRELESS COMMUNICATIONS, 2024, 23 (01) : 16 - 30
  • [6] Real-time prediction of air combat flight trajectory using GRU
    Zhang H.
    Huang C.
    Xuan Y.
    Tang S.
    Xi Tong Gong Cheng Yu Dian Zi Ji Shu/Systems Engineering and Electronics, 2020, 42 (11): : 2546 - 2552
  • [7] Improved 3-D real-time trajectory planning algorithm for UAV
    He, Pingchuan
    Dai, Shuling
    Beijing Hangkong Hangtian Daxue Xuebao/Journal of Beijing University of Aeronautics and Astronautics, 2010, 36 (10): : 1248 - 1251
  • [8] A 3D Convolutional Neural Network Towards Real-time Amodal 3D Object Detection
    Sun, Hao
    Meng, Zehui
    Du, Xinxin
    Ang, Marcelo H., Jr.
    2018 IEEE/RSJ INTERNATIONAL CONFERENCE ON INTELLIGENT ROBOTS AND SYSTEMS (IROS), 2018, : 8331 - 8338
  • [9] VoxNet: A 3D Convolutional Neural Network for Real-Time Object Recognition
    Maturana, Daniel
    Scherer, Sebastian
    2015 IEEE/RSJ INTERNATIONAL CONFERENCE ON INTELLIGENT ROBOTS AND SYSTEMS (IROS), 2015, : 922 - 928
  • [10] A neural network approach to real-time trajectory generation
    Meng, M
    Yang, XY
    1998 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1-4, 1998, : 1725 - 1730